What Is Mulank 2? (Quick Context)
Mulank 2 is ruled by the Moon, which means:
- Emotions > Logic
- Intuition > Planning
- Feeling > Forcing

Core Personality of Mulank 2 (From Real Experience)
From what I’ve personally seen, Mulank 2 people are:
- Emotionally deep (even when silent)
- Highly intuitive (they sense before they think)
- Natural peace-makers
- Loyal to a fault
- Afraid of hurting others—even at their own cost
The Hidden Inner Conflict
Mulank 2 people live with a constant internal battle:
“Should I listen to my heart… or protect myself?”
Most of their life struggles come from delayed decisions and over-adjustment.
